About Media Location Manager
Media Location Manager lets you view and modify Windows Installer Package(.msi) source locations for all products on your machine that are installed with Windows Installer. A graphical and command line version of Media Location Manager is provided with installation.
The Media Location Manager dialog box consists of two components:
Installed Products area—Lists all products that have been installed with Windows Installer, along with their versions and product codes.
Source Information area—Lists all locations where Windows Installer can potentially find the .msi file for a particular product, along with their source types and indexes.
Whenever a product requires installation information (for example, in cases where a product feature is installed on-demand), Windows Installer automatically searches all source locations associated with the product, for the required .msi file. If there are no source locations associated with the product, then you are prompted to provided a valid one the next time Windows Installer attempts to search for the .msi file. In effect, Media Location Manager lets you manage source locations to improve source resiliency for all products listed in the Media Location Manager dialog box.
